New music from the US Disney resorts
As many of you might know I am in love with music from the Disney movies and theme parks. Therefore, I was especially excited, that Randy Thornton - producer of the most recent “Official Album” releases for the US Disney resorts and thereby responsible to decide which tracks make it onto the 2-disc sets - over on MagicMusic.net has revealed which new tracks will be found on the new OAs for Anaheim and Walt Disney World.

Both OAs were last released in 2006 and consisted of two CDs each without any free time left to add more material so Randy Thornton had to take material off to add new tracks. Here is the list of tracks taken off for the new OAs:
Official Album Disneyland & Disney’s California Adventure
- Beautiful Beulah
- All Aboard the Mine Train
- Welcome To Tomorrowland
- The Droid Room
- Beauty and the Bees (Beauty and the Beast)Official Album Walt Disney World
- Old Betsy
- Welcome To Tomorrowland
- The Tree of Life Theme
But what did Randy Thornton add in the place of these tracks?? Here we go:
Official Album Disneyland & Disney’s California Adventure
The Happiest Place On Earth (2:38) – Grand Marshall Pre-Parade
Submarine Voyage (15:12) – Finding Nemo Submarine Voyage
Official Album Walt Disney World
Spaceship Earth (10:52)– Spaceship Earth
The Seas with Nemo and Friends (4:42) – The Seas with Nemo and Friends
Canada: You’re a Lifetime Journey (5:50) – O Canada!
Reflections of China Suite (4:04) – Reflections of China
Three Caballeros (2:45) – Grand Fiesta Tour
[All Aboard the Mine Train (1:44) - Big Thunder Mountain]
[CTX Theme (6:14) - Dinosaur]
So let’s take a closer look because the two upcoming releases really shape up to be some of the most exciting of the recent OA released from the two releases. On the Anaheim release especially the catchy tune “The Happiest Place On Earth” from the pre-parade is the track I can’t wait for. Since I haven’t been on the Submarien Voyage I am not sure but I just hoep that the score (which covers the complete ride!) is interesting enough to listen to in one big setting. Considering the reluctance of the entertainment division in Anaheim to allow their material to be released the pre-parade song is (for me) the big news here.
But I have to admit that the WDW release has me even more excited. Since Spaceship Earth was still closed during my Halloween-visit to WDW last year I haven’t heared Bruce Broughton’s new score. With Broughton it is a bit hit and miss, but I am looking forward to it nevertheless, especially since it is the full score of the ride - and the release of complete scores is rather rare, in most cases only excerpts or suites are released. “Canada: You’re a Lifetime Journey” not only consists of the new recording of the song by Canadian Idol Eva Avila but also the “load music” (the music played while guests enter the theater). But maybe the (for me) most awaited track is “Reflections of China Suite” - finally no more need to stand through the endless movie just to enjoy the great score!! Alas, this is only a suite, but I am confident Randy Thornton managed to cull the right cues. Finally a short explanation why the last two tracks are in brackets: the instrumental track “All Aboard the Mine Train” by the Sherman brothers wasn’t included on the WDW OAs so far, but has been featured on the past Anaheim OAs, so it is not a really new track. And the “CTX Theme” was included on the prior WDW OA already but running only 3:08 and has now been expanded to 6:14. The track is actually a combination of teh beginning and the ending of the BGM (back ground music) loop played in the interior of the institute.
